I got my current van about 2 years ago and one of the first things i did was fit a solar panel. All went 100% til last weekend i noticed my power readings down lower than usual late in the evening. Checked next morning expecting to see 13v+ on the readout but it was still at 12.1v
On checking the regulator, i noticed that there was no lights at all. Checked for voltage at the solar cables end perfect. Checked the voltage at the batteries end , perfect.
Deduced the regulator was faulty. Ordered a new one and it arrived today ....... still the same, no lights.
The solar panel is an ongrid type so the voltage can rise up to 50-60v in good sunlight. (230watts)
I removed the controller and checked the voltage at the end of the solar cables. 42.8v . A quick test with a 24v bulb showed a very bright light.
The batteries are 4 x 110amp 12v leisure wired with 60amp cable. Tested with a multimeter at the controller end and 12.2 v. Lights a 12v bulb 100%
The only conclusion that i can come to is that the controller i got today is faulty as well????? Is it just absolute sh*t luck or is there something obvious that i am missing?
